visual slam indoor positioning camera-basedindoor positioning surveying

Visual SLAM pro vnitřní polohování: Kamerové řešení v moderním průzkumu

6 min cteni

Visual SLAM (Simultaneous Localization and Mapping) je revoluční technologie kamerového polohování pro vnitřní prostředí, která mapuje a lokalizuje pozici v reálném čase bez závislosti na satelitních signálech. Tento článek vysvětluje principy, aplikace a srovnání s tradičními metodami průzkumu.

Visual SLAM pro vnitřní polohování: Komplexní průvodce kamerovým řešením

Visual SLAM (Simultaneous Localization and Mapping) umožňuje přesné vnitřní polohování camera-based systémy, které vytvářejí mapy a určují polohu v reálném čase bez závislosti na GNSS nebo satelitních signálech. Tato technologie představuje nový standard v profesionálním průzkumu interiérů a nabízí alternativu k tradičním metodám.

Co je Visual SLAM a jak funguje

Visual SLAM indoor positioning camera-based systémy pracují na principu simultánní lokalizace a mapování pomocí kamerových senzorů. Základní princip spočívá v analýze sekvenčních snímků z kamery, která identifikuje charakteristické body (features) v prostředí a sleduje jejich pohyb.

Tehnologie funguje ve třech klíčových krocích:

1. Extrakce vizuálních prvků – Algoritmus detekuje a popisuje charakteristické body v obraze (rohy, hrany, textury) 2. Sledování prvků – Systém sleduje pohyb těchto bodů mezi po sobě následujícími snímky 3. Rekonstrukce 3D struktury – Na základě geometrických vztahů se vytvářejí 3D souřadnice mapovaného prostoru

Na rozdíl od GNSS systémů, které vyžadují přímý výhled na satelity, Visual SLAM pracuje v uzavřených prostorách, sklepích, podzemních garážích a tunelech. Kamera funguje jako primární senzor, který kontinuálně sbírá informace o prostředí.

Přednosti Visual SLAM pro vnitřní průzkum

Nezávislost na vnějších signálech

Hlavní výhodou je kompletní nezávislost na satelitních signálech. Zatímco GNSS Receivers vyžadují otevřený obloha, Visual SLAM funguje všude, kde je dostupné světlo. To činí tuto technologii ideální pro:

  • Mapování historických budov
  • Průzkum muzeí a galerií
  • Zaměřování interiérů obchodních center
  • Dokumentaci skladů a průmyslových hal
  • Vysoká přesnost a detailnost

    Moderní Visual SLAM systémy dosahují přesnosti v řádu centimetrů až decimetrů. Při kombinaci s photogrammetry technikami je možné získat úplný 3D model interiéru s vysokou přesností detailů.

    Skutečný čas zpracování

    Na rozdíl od postprocessingu, kterého vyžadují některé tradiční metody, Visual SLAM poskytuje výsledky v reálném čase. Operátor vidí vytvářející se mapu během průzkumu a může okamžitě identifikovat oblasti vyžadující dodatečné snímky.

    Porovnání s tradičními metodami

    | Aspekt | Visual SLAM | Total Stations | Laserové skenery | |--------|------------|----------------|------------------| | Vnitřní polohování | Excellent | Vyžaduje viditelnost | Excellent | | Rychlost mapování | Velmi rychlé | Pomalé | Rychlé | | Detailnost textury | Vysoká | Nízká | Nízká | | Nezávislost na GNSS | Ano | Ano | Ano | | Náklady na hardware | Nižší | Vyšší | Vyšší | | Potřeba kalibrování | Minimální | Pravidelné | Pravidelné |

    Total Stations nabízejí vysokou přesnost pro geodetické měření, ale vyžadují viditelnost mezi nástroji a měřenými body. Visual SLAM eliminuje tuto omezení a umožňuje kontinuální mapování bez přestupu.

    Technické komponenty Visual SLAM systémů

    Kamerové senzory

    Moderní Visual SLAM systémy používají různé typy kamer:

  • Monokulární kamery – Nejméně náročné, ale vyžadují kalibrace pro určení měřítka
  • Stereo kamery – Dvě kamery poskytují hloubkovou informaci nativně
  • RGB-D kamery – Kombinují barevný snímek s hloubkovým senzorem (infračervený)
  • 360° kamery – Zachycují úplný sférický pohled pro panoramatické mapování
  • Výpočetní jednotky

    Všechny Visual SLAM systémy vyžadují dostatečný výpočetní výkon:

  • Přenosné pracovní stanice (laptop, tablet)
  • Vestavěné systémy s GPU akcelerací
  • Cloud-based zpracování pro rozsáhlé projekty
  • Softwarové algoritmy

    Nejpopulárnější algoritmy zahrnují:

  • ORB-SLAM – Open-source řešení s výbornou přesností
  • PTAM (Parallel Tracking and Mapping)
  • LSD-SLAM – Přímé metody bez závislosti na featurech
  • VINS-Mono – Integrované INS a vizuální měření
  • Praktická aplikace Visual SLAM v surveying

    BIM a dokumentace staveb

    Visual SLAM je ideální pro BIM survey projekty. Umožňuje rychlou a detailní dokumentaci stavebních prvků s fotorealistickou texturou. Kombinace s point cloud to BIM workflowem umožňuje automatizované vytváření digitálních modelů budov.

    Průmyslové mapování

    Pro Construction surveying aplikace Visual SLAM poskytuje kontinuální monitoring stavby. Lze sledovat pokrok stavby prostřednictvím srovnání postupných 3D modelů.

    Archivace a ochrana kulturního dědictví

    Historické budovy, památky a archivy vyžadují detailní dokumentaci. Visual SLAM s vysokorozlišovacími kamerami zachycuje vizuální detaily, které jsou nepostradatelné pro restaurování a ochranu.

    Limitace a výzvy Visual SLAM

    Problematické prostředí

    Některá prostředí představují výzvu pro Visual SLAM:

  • Málo strukturované interiéry – Monotónní, texturně chudé plochy (bílé zdi, sklady)
  • Nedostatečné osvětlení – Tmavé prostory, tunely bez umělého světla
  • Rychlé pohyby – Motion blur snižuje kvalitu feature detekce
  • Reflektivní povrchy – Zrcadla, lesklé plochy matou vizuální algoritmy
  • Drift a chyby

    Při dlouhých trasách bez opětovné identifikace známých míst (loop closure) se kumulují chyby polohy. To se řeší:

  • Periodickým návrácením do známých oblastí
  • Kombinací s inerciálními senzory (IMU)
  • Post-processing korekcí
  • Závislost na kalibraci

    Přesná kalibrační matice kamery je kritická pro metrickou přesnost. Špatná kalibrace vede k systematickým chybám měřítka.

    Krok za krokem: Praktický workflow Visual SLAM

    1. Příprava hardware – Vyberte kamerový systém vhodný pro vaše prostředí a instalujte software na výpočetní jednotku 2. Kalibrace kamery – Proveďte kalibraci parametrů kamery pomocí kalibračního vzoru (checkerboard nebo CircleGrid) 3. Plánování trasy – Naplánujte cestu mapováním prostorem tak, aby kamera viděla charakteristické prvky a občas se vracela do předchozích oblastí 4. Sběr dat – Pomalým a sistemat ickým pohybem sbírejte snímky s dostatečným překrytím (min. 30 % mezi snímky) 5. Real-time monitoring – Sledujte na displeji vytvářející se mapu a počet tracked features 6. Post-processing – Po sběru dat optimalizujte mapu, detekujte loop closures a vyrovnejte hromadné chyby 7. Georeferencování – Propojte local SLAM souřadnicový systém s absolutními souřadnicemi pomocí referenčních bodů (tachymetr, RTK) 8. Export a analýza – Exportujte point cloud, mesh nebo souřadnicové soubory do CAD nebo GIS software

    Porovnání s laserovými skenery a dalšími technologiemi

    Laser Scanners poskytují extrémně přesné 3D modely, ale jsou výrazně dražší a pomalejší. Visual SLAM je vhodný pro projekty s omezeným rozpočtem, které nevyžadují sub-centimetrovou přesnost.

    Drone Surveying je efektivní pro velká venkovní území, ale v interiérech drony nefungují. Visual SLAM se stává dominantní technologií pro vnitřní mapování.

    Tradiční Total Stations zůstávají nezbytné pro vysoce přesné geodetické body, ale Visual SLAM je vhodný pro kontinuální mapování topografie interiéru.

    Softwaru a platformy

    Rozsáhlá paleta softwarových řešení podporuje Visual SLAM:

  • Komerční platformy s komplexním ekosystémem nástrojů
  • Open-source projekty vhodné pro výzkum a vývoj
  • Webové aplikace umožňující práci z více zařízení
  • Mobilní aplikace pro iOS a Android
  • Volit správný software znamená zvážit kompatibilitu se stávajícím workflow, potřebu post-processingových nástrojů a technickou podporu.

    Budoucnost Visual SLAM v surveying

    Technologie se rychle vyvíjí. Očekávané trendy zahrnují:

  • Hlubší integrace s AI a machine learning pro automatickou detekci objektů
  • Lepší handlování ztížených prostředí (tmavé, texturně chudé oblasti)
  • Kombinace více senzorů (vizuální + tepelná + ultrazuková data)
  • Real-time generování přesných metrických modelů bez post-processingových kroků
  • Závěr

    Visual SLAM indoor positioning camera-based řešení představuje transformativní technologii pro profesionální průzkum interiérů. Svou kombinací jednoduchosti, rychlosti a detailnosti nabízí konkurenční alternativu k tradičním metodám, zvláště pro aplikace vyžadující dokumentaci a mapování uzavřených prostorů. Ačkoliv má své limitace v určitých typech prostředí, pokračující vývoj algoritmic a hardwaru činí Visual SLAM stále cenějším nástrojem v арсенálu moderního surveyora.

    Pro maximální přesnost se Visual SLAM nejlépe kombinuje s tradičními metodami – například kalibrací pomocí Total Stations nebo integrací s RTK systémy pro absolutní georeferencování. Integrace Visual SLAM do vašeho surveying workflow vám umožní pracovat efektivněji a poskytovat klientům detailnější dokumentaci než kdy dříve.

    Sponsor
    TopoGEOS — Precision Surveying Instruments
    TopoGEOS Surveying Instruments

    Často Kladené Otázky

    Co je visual slam indoor positioning camera-based?

    Visual SLAM (Simultaneous Localization and Mapping) je revoluční technologie kamerového polohování pro vnitřní prostředí, která mapuje a lokalizuje pozici v reálném čase bez závislosti na satelitních signálech. Tento článek vysvětluje principy, aplikace a srovnání s tradičními metodami průzkumu.

    Co je indoor positioning surveying?

    Visual SLAM (Simultaneous Localization and Mapping) je revoluční technologie kamerového polohování pro vnitřní prostředí, která mapuje a lokalizuje pozici v reálném čase bez závislosti na satelitních signálech. Tento článek vysvětluje principy, aplikace a srovnání s tradičními metodami průzkumu.

    Souvisejici clanky